Output eaf402f8870de842bb72bc7376f61d5237b1763f1335a5dfb7596d4963b0051a:13

value
2353917718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ea21ca52e2d56091b2de76355909018627102105 OP_EQUAL
address
3P2zXE1ih8pENw4MfGqZZ5sM1YfhKHHC1k
transaction
eaf402f8870de842bb72bc7376f61d5237b1763f1335a5dfb7596d4963b0051a
spent
true